Part D covers prescription drugs, and can be paired with both regular Medicare and Medicare Advantage. If you have a Medicare Advantage plan with a prescription plan (also known as MA-PD plan) you can move over to another MA-PD plan.

Basic plans come with a gap in coverage, often called the “donut hole”, where the beneficiary must pay out of pocket after reaching a cap.
